Ambode vs Agbaje: Tribunal Considers Objection Today

The Lagos State Governorship Election Tribunal sitting in Ikeja has fixed today to make a resolution whether to examine the preliminary objection filed by the state Governor, Akinwunmi Ambode against a petition which was filed by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) candidate, Jimi Agbaje in the April 11 election challenging the governor’s victory.

Certificate Forgery: Court Nullifies PDP Rep-Elect Member's Election
An Abuja Federal High Court has nullified the candidacy of a People’s Democratic Party (PDP) member of the House of Representatives, Godwin Idu, who is representing Onitsha North/South Federal Constituency of Anambra State.

Justice Adeniyi Ademola ordered Idu to vacate his seat on Thursday, June 25, and cancelled the certificate of return which the Independent National Electoral Commission earlier issued to him as the winner of the March 28, 2015 election.
House Of Reps Fight: PDP Blames Buhari, Condemns Fighting Lawmakers

The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) has condemned legislators who engaged in a free-for-all on the floor of the House of Representatives on Thursday, June 25, 2015.
The PDP also said that the mayhem was ‘a direct consequence of President Muhammadu Buhari’s lack of democratic credentials’.
This was contained in a statement released on Thursday by PDP National Publicity Secretary, Olisa Metuh.

Real Madrid REJECT Man United's £35m bid for Ramos as defender says he wants future sorted in next two weeks

Manchester United's £35million bid for Real Madrid defender Sergio Ramos has been rejected, but revised offer is already being considered
Madrid informed Ramos of their decision when chief executive Jose Angel Sanchez met the player and his representatives for summit talks at the club's Valdebebas training headquarters.
Ramos, 29, left for a holiday telling the club that he wants his future resolved by the time the squad meet on July 10 before Real's tour to Australia and China.
